一台服务器可以建立多个数据库。数据库是用于存储和管理数据的软件系统,可以将数据组织成表格形式,并提供了对数据的增删改查等操作。在一台服务器上,可以安装数据库管理系统(DBMS)如MySQL、PostgreSQL、Oracle等,然后通过DBMS提供的工具或命令行界面创建多个数据库实例。每个数据库实例都是独立的、相互隔离的数据存储单元,可以独立管理和访问。
优势:
- 节约资源:通过在一台服务器上创建多个数据库,可以充分利用服务器的计算和存储资源,提高资源利用率。
- 简化管理:多个数据库实例可以独立管理,方便进行备份、恢复、权限管理等操作,提高数据管理效率。
- 实现多租户:通过为不同用户或应用程序创建独立的数据库实例,可以实现多租户架构,提供数据隔离和安全性。
应用场景:
- Web应用:为不同的Web应用创建独立的数据库,确保数据的安全和隔离性。
- 企业管理系统:为不同部门或业务模块创建独立的数据库实例,方便管理和维护。
- SaaS平台:为不同租户创建独立的数据库实例,实现多租户架构。
推荐的腾讯云相关产品:
腾讯云提供了多个与数据库相关的产品,以下是其中一些:
- 云数据库MySQL:基于开源MySQL数据库引擎,提供高可用、可扩展的关系型数据库服务。链接地址:https://cloud.tencent.com/product/cdb-mysql
- 云数据库Redis:基于开源Redis数据库引擎,提供高性能、高可用的缓存数据库服务。链接地址:https://cloud.tencent.com/product/cdb-redis
- 云数据库MongoDB:基于NoSQL的文档数据库,适用于大规模数据存储和实时分析等场景。链接地址:https://cloud.tencent.com/product/cdb-mongodb
请注意,以上只是腾讯云提供的部分数据库相关产品,具体选择应根据实际需求和场景进行评估和决策。